East Hampton is interested to hear of the marriage on October 20, at Coldstream, Scotland, of Mrs. Malcolm D. Sloane, widow of Mr. Sloane, one 'of the three sons of Mrs. Henry White by her marriage to the late William Douglas Sloane, to Albert Dermont Smith, portrait painter, of New York and East Hampton.The New York Herald Tribune says:The news will come as a surprise to society generally, although the families knew of the engagement and expected the wedding would take place at this time abroad. The bride, formerly Miss Elinor Lee, is a daughter of Mr. and Mrs. Charles H. Loe.Mrs. Sloane, whose husband died December 6, 1924, has a house at Sands Point, Port Washington, and last winter lived at 470 Park avenue. This summer she took Milne Garden House, at Coldstream, and passed the season there, having relatives and friends with her most of the time. Mrs. Smith did not inform the families here of any additional facts as to the wedding, but it is known that she and her husband will return to New York soon to make their home.Th8 bride is a sister of the John W. Lee, who married Miss Mary Carter and lives at 168 East Seventy-fourth Street; of Lowell Mason Lee, whose wife was Miss Mabel L. Kidney; of Marian Whitney Lee, who married Miss Helen L. Dudgeon and lives at Great Neck, and of Mrs. William F. Ladd, of Cedarhurst, the former Miss Cornelia Lee. She is a member of the New York Junior League.She was married to Mr. Sloane June 3, 1915. The wedding was one of the most interesting of the year, with many of his Vanderbilt relatives present. His mother was iOss Emily T. Vanderbilt before her marriage to Mr. Sloane, and he was a brother of Mrs. James A. Burden, jr.. Mrs. John Henry Hammond and Mrs. William B. Osgood Field. He had been graduated from Yale in 1907 and was a member of many clubs.Mr. Smith has had a studio at 58 West Fifty-seventh Street, and another at East Hampton. He has painted many portraits of men and women of soaiety, and has exhibited at various shows.
